An Advanced Skill Certificate in Aerospace Navigation equips students with in-depth knowledge and practical skills in various aspects of aircraft navigation systems. The program focuses on developing expertise in GPS, inertial navigation systems, and other advanced navigation technologies used in modern aviation.
Learning outcomes include proficiency in utilizing advanced navigation equipment, interpreting complex navigational data, and understanding the principles of flight planning and air traffic management. Graduates will be capable of troubleshooting navigation system malfunctions and applying effective problem-solving strategies in real-world scenarios relevant to aerospace navigation.
